2013-04-18 4 views
2

나는 안드로이드 애플리케이션을 개발 중이고 스프링 RestTemplate을 사용하여 데이터를 가져 와서 PHP 서버에 데이터를 게시합니다. 나는 PHP 서버에 데이터를 게시하려고 시도했지만 PHP 서버에는 아무 것도 없습니다. 스프링 RestTemplate을 사용하여 json 데이터를 PHP 서버에 게시하고 PHP 서버에서 json을 얻으려면 어떻게해야합니까?스프링 RestTemplate을 사용하여 json 데이터를 PHP 서버에 보내려면 어떻게해야합니까?

+0

php? 봄의 PHP 맛이 있나요? 전에는 그런 얘기를 들어 본 적이 없었습니다. – nilesh

+0

나는 나의 가난한 영어에 실수를 범했다. 나는 그것을 바로 잡았다. 감사! – scott

답변

1

저는 혼자서 문제를 해결했습니다. 다음과 같이 RestTemplate에 FormHttpMessageConverter를 추가합니다.

RestTemplate restTemplate = new RestTemplate(); restTemplate.getMessageConverters(). add (새 FormHttpMessageConverter());

그리고 json 데이터를 PHP 서버에 게시 할 수 있습니다. PHP 서버에서 json 데이터를 얻었습니다 :

$ jsonData = $ _POST [ 'json'];

관련 문제